I Our republican Esther* fully appreciated the mi me of this quaetmn, including tha limitation discussed in our leaf, and sought to be tnforced by tho Amencan party. In tha very instrument that cmtvmed our Union, and organised a new govern ment upon ihe ruing ol monarchy, they gave a practical demonstration of their helut in iia truth. T hey engrailed il upon tho Constitution of ilia country lor themselves and th»lr children, when they declared that "no person, ixctrr a natvbal •ok* ctTtttN" shall be eligible to the office of President; while snieoo years afterwards they ratified and renewed their approval of the rretne- Hon by extending it to the aecond executive officer of ih«» government. Now,these old patriots meant some thing by the steps there taken Though they c*>n- fined the restriction lo two of thcf flii'cre of the government, they sanctioned ths rgl.NCifLt, while lo extend it is simply a question of policy lo ba rrgul tied by ihe condition and circumstances o| tliu country tor the time being. Those old Virginia patriots who passed the celo- brntrd Resolution* of 1798- 99, the groat founda tion stme and text book ol dtinocraty from that day till now, not only i-ndor*rd the opinion* ul the Imiiiers of the Constitution but declared, in ihe most eolemu manner, that it should bo extended to ft// Ihe officeis of iho Federal Government, legisla tive, judicial and exei-ulivt*.
